Frontline with Jackie Walker and Graham Bash
Jackie Walker and Graham Bash are Jewish anti-racist activists who spent years in the Labour Party yet were accused of antisemitism for standing up for the rights of Palestinians and People of Colour. Now, Bash has been expelled from the party, after Walker was too in 2019. In this interview with Canary co-founder Kerry-Anne Mendoza they speak candidly about how devastating this has been and what we all need to do to stand up against bullying and racism. .
